Yes, when I asked they said don't do that: specifically, don't put VFO B
on a different band from VFO A until the subreceiver comes out. It will
also switch in the bandpass filters for VFO B's band any time you touch
VFO B.

On Thu, 17 Jan 2008 4:16 pm, Ed K1EP wrote:
I noticed this behavior this evening and I was wondering if anyone else
could duplicate it.
I have VFO A on 6M USB and VFO B on 10M USB. When I turn the VFO B
knob, the VFO frequency changes, but the mode changes to LSB. If I
turn VFO A now, the VFO A frequency changes and the mode goes back to
USB. If I do a band down, I don't get 10M on VFO A, instead I still
see 6M, plus get a PLL error message flash by.
Does anyone else see this?
